Congratulations to Victoria’s Top Tourism Town winners for 2026!

Alexandra was proud to be a finalist in this year’s Small Tourism Town category, alongside some fantastic destinations from across Victoria.

Congratulations to this year’s winners:

Portarlington
Port Fairy
Camperdown

While Alexandra didn’t bring home a medal this year, being recognised among Victoria’s leading small tourism towns is something our community can be proud of.

A huge thank you to everyone who contributed to Alexandra’s submission, voted for us, shared the campaign, welcomed visitors, ran events, operated local businesses, volunteered their time, or simply helped showcase what makes our town and district special.

Awards are wonderful recognition, but they’re only part of the story.

Alexandra still has an enormous amount to offer, from our local businesses and events to our natural environment, history, hospitality and, most importantly, the people who make visitors feel welcome.

We’ll keep telling that story, keep improving what we offer, and keep giving people plenty of reasons to discover Alexandra.

Congratulations again to Portarlington, Port Fairy and Camperdown, very worthy company to be among.
